Useful information about renting in Roma

Looking for rentals in Roma? This vibrant city offers various neighborhoods perfect for finding your ideal accommodation. When looking for an apartment for rent, remember that most contracts require a deposit and proof of income. Thanks to excellent public transportation, even suburban areas are attractive for more affordable housing solutions.

What makes Roma interesting for renters

Roma is a dynamic city with a very active rental market: university students, young professionals and international families look for a home here every month. Availability is high year-round, peaking between June and September with the start of the academic year.

The most sought-after neighbourhoods in Roma are those well connected to the metro network and close to the university campuses. The most popular property types range from single rooms in shared apartments to two-room flats for young professionals, with furnished studios for medium and short stays.

Rents in Roma vary by neighbourhood, property type, size and season — a central studio and a shared room on the outskirts sit at very different price points.
